Analysis of Power Dynamics in a Simulated Environment

In a well-known psychological study, participants assigned to the role of 'guards' in a simulated prison began to exhibit increasingly authoritarian and abusive behaviors within a few days. These actions included stripping 'prisoners', removing their mattresses as a form of punishment, and forcing them to perform degrading tasks. Analyze how these specific behaviors, beyond simple harassment, functioned to systematically establish a power imbalance and reinforce the assigned social roles within the simulated environment.
